Diagnoses We Commonly Serve

The following conditions regularly benefit from skilled home health. Our team is experienced across all of these diagnoses and works closely with your physician to design the right plan of care.

🦴

Post-Surgical Recovery

Patients recovering from joint replacement, cardiac surgery, spinal procedures, or other major surgeries often need skilled nursing and therapy at home to recover safely and prevent complications.

Congestive Heart Failure (CHF)

CHF patients require close monitoring of fluid status, weight, and symptoms after hospitalization. Our RNs provide assessments and early intervention to prevent readmissions.

COPD & Respiratory Disease

Patients with COPD, asthma, or other respiratory conditions benefit from skilled nursing assessment, medication education, and breathing management strategies to maintain function at home.

Diabetes Management

Managing insulin, monitoring blood glucose, and preventing diabetic complications requires skilled nursing support β€” especially after hospitalization or a change in treatment plan.

Stroke & Neurological Recovery

Stroke survivors often need physical and occupational therapy to regain mobility and independence in daily activities. We bring skilled rehabilitation directly to the home.

Wound Care

Complex or non-healing wounds β€” surgical incisions, pressure injuries, diabetic ulcers β€” require regular skilled nursing assessment and treatment to prevent infection and promote closure.

Dementia & Alzheimer's Support

Patients with cognitive decline benefit from structured personal care, medication reminders, and companionship that preserves dignity and provides family caregiver relief.

Fall Prevention & Recovery

A fall can significantly impact a patient's independence and confidence. Our physical therapists conduct home safety assessments and build strength and balance programs tailored to each patient.

IV Therapy & Infusion

Patients requiring IV antibiotics, hydration therapy, or other infusion treatments can receive safe, clinical-grade care at home rather than spending days in a facility.

Post-Cardiac Event

After a heart attack, cardiac catheterization, or bypass surgery, patients need close monitoring of vital signs, activity tolerance, and medication compliance as they transition home.

Orthopedic & Musculoskeletal

Arthritis, fractures, back surgery, and other musculoskeletal conditions often require skilled PT and OT to restore strength, range of motion, and functional independence at home.

Parkinson's Disease & MS

Patients with Parkinson's or multiple sclerosis benefit from ongoing PT and OT to maintain mobility, manage symptoms, and adapt their home environment for safety and independence.
